GMC has introduced a new special edition of the Hummer EV, called the Omega Edition, which features unique touches and (mainly) colors inspired by Neptune, also known as “the Blue Planet”. The limited production edition is based on the 3X trim and is available in both pickup and SUV body styles.

The standout feature of the GMC Hummer EV Omega Edition is its Neptune Blue Matte exterior color, complemented by black accents. The edition also comes with a set of exclusive 18-inch wheels capable of beadlocking and finished in gloss black with a Carbon Flash ring, which are shod with 35-inch Mud Terrain tires. The SUV’s spare wheel cover features a unique texture that resembles the surface of the Blue Planet.

The new special edition is based on the recently announced 3X trim of the Hummer EV Pickup and SUV models. Along with the unique features of the Omega Edition, the vehicle comes with standard equipment that includes the Extreme Off-road Package (which offers features like Ultravision underbody cameras, skid plates, and rocker panel protection), transparent sky panels, high-lux carpet flooring insert, a pickup-specific MultiPro tailgate audio speaker by Kicker, and an SUV-specific beadlock mounted spare wheel.

The stock tri-motor electric powertrain produces 1,000 hp (746 kW / 1,014 PS) in the pickup, and 830 hp (619 kW/841 PS) in the SUV. The latter is equipped with a standard 20-module battery that offers an estimated range of 298 miles (480 km) as per EPA testing, while the larger 24-module pack in the pickup provides a longer range of 329 miles (529 km).

The GMC Hummer EV Omega Edition is priced at $149,995 for the pickup and $139,995 for the SUV, with first deliveries expected in the first half of 2024. It will initially be available to customers who have already reserved the Hummer EV 3X Pickup and SUV. GMC hasn’t disclosed the exact number of Omega Editions to be produced.

The public debut of the Omega Edition will take place during the Miami Grand Prix weekend at the Hummer House in the Design District. Invited attendees will have the opportunity to experience the Hummer EV’s 0-60 mph acceleration in just 3.5 seconds on a closed course.
